Project Push V2 1/8th quick release wheel axles

Italian company Project in cooperation with AGM introduce the updated Push V2 quick release wheel mounts for 1/8th on-road vehicles. The wheel axles feature a symmetrical design minimising possible imbalance as associated with conventional lever-type quick release mounts. New to the V2 is a hardcoated surface on the hubs for improved wear characteristics as well as new springs that make for better durability compared to the previous parts. In addition to the standard black release buttons Project will also release limited edition orange, red and blue variants.

Kyosho Beetle 2014 2WD buggy kit

Coming this December is Kyosho’s re-release Beetle 2WD buggy kit. The 2014 version of Kyosho’s 1983 kit externally may look like the original Beetle with its semi-trailing suspension arms, but the advanced 6061-T6 forged aluminium material delivers futuristic levels of strength, rigidity and durability to cope with the power of modern day electronics. Following the original design, the kit features a new two-piece die-cast aluminium gearbox with differential gears and in addition, the included slipper clutch protects the transmission as well as delivers efficient traction. Precision 48 pitch gears reduce traction pulsation for direct driving control characteristics while the flat under surface of the countersunk chassis has no protruding screw heads for minimal contact resistance and scraping, resulting in higher durability. Stainless shafts combine with aluminium shock bodies on the oil shocks for smooth stroke from top to bottom and running performance worthy of a true racing buggy. Like the original Beetle, the 2014 version is packaged as an unassembled kit, but nearly all tapping screws and nuts have been replaced with the improved lightweight and security of hex screws. Included with the kit also comes a replica bodyshell and period-correct wheels and tyres.

New Bittydesign 190mm carpet TC body coming soon

Italian company Bittydesign are currently working on a new 190mm electric touring car bodyshell specially designed for carpet racing. By the looks of things the body will sport a BMW-ish double kidney front grille design making this the second “scale” body following the company’s MC10 “Camaro” body. More information and photos will become available by end of November.

New MR-03 Sports bodyshell variants

Kyosho soon have three new bodyshell variants of the Mini-Z MR-03 Sports chassis available. Coming as McLaren 12C GT3 2013, Porsche 962C and Aston Martin DB9R, all MR-03S chassis feature a re-designed front suspension geometry, a high-resolution digital servo with coreless motor and an integrated FET speed controller. An optional lighting set improves reality thanks to working head- and brakelights. Included with the cars comes a 2.4GHz Perfex radio system.

Leino improves pace in Bangkok

Albeit by just 0.004 of a second, Teemu Leino improved on his opening practice pace in the penultimate round to stay on top of the ranking ahead of Nicholas Lee and Dario Balestri.  Running a 3-consecutive lap time of 42.326 in CP3, the Finn topped the round ahead of Serpent’s Mark Green and defending World Champion Meen Vejrak, both drivers also producing their best times so far.  Overall the round made for little change at the top with Leino continuing to hold P1 from Nicholas Lee and Dario Balestri with Green the biggest mover, breaking into the Top 10 to go fourth overall.

New VBC Lightning series option parts

VBC Racing have new option parts available for the Lightning series of pan cars such as the Lightning12, Lightning10 and LightningF. First up is an aluminium centre shock and antenna mount. The CNC-machined part comes black anodised and with machined silver edges for improved looks. Also new is a range of titanium-nitride coated shafts such as 2mm upper suspension pins, kingpins and a TBX shock shaft. The slick yet hard-wearing surface makes for improved suspension smoothness and longer intervals between rebuilds. Last but not least are 3x15mm steel turnbuckles for the front camber settings as well as inline front axles. Click here to view the other new parts

Zac Ryan wins at Indonesia Buggy Championship

The 2014 Indonesia National Year End Buggy Championship was held at the C-Netic track in Surabaya, East Java with drivers from Australia, Jakarta, Bandung, Surabaya, Bali, Balikpapan, Banjarmasin and Medan in attendance. The race format was five rounds of 7 minutes qualifying with the four best rounds to count, followed by Christmas tree finals. In the main final Zac Ryan took the win from Jason Nugroho who started from 11th on the grid. Adrian Wicaksono rounded out the podium in 3rd.

Lee heads second practice to go P2

Although hotter conditions made for generally slower track with Teemu Leino remaining fastest with his time from the morning’s opening practice, Xray’s Nicholas Lee set the pace in the second timed practice to improve to 2nd in the overall seeding order.  Improving on his opening time by 3/10ths, the Singapore driver headed the times from Serpent’s Yuya Sahashi by 1/10th.  Having struggled to find form, the round would see defending World Champion Meen Vejrak make a huge performance leap as he posted the 3rd fastest time ahead of Leino to move himself into 6th overall.
